百度360必应搜狗淘宝本站头条

rpc框架 第2页

    6 种微服务 RPC 框架,你知道几个?

    欢迎关注头条号:Java小野猫开源RPC框架有哪些呢?一类是跟某种特定语言平台绑定的,另一类是与语言无关即跨语言平台的。跟语言平台绑定的开源RPC框架主要有下面几种。Dubbo:国内最早开源的RPC框架,由阿里巴巴公司开发并于2011年末对外开源,仅支持Java语言。Motan:...

    主流RPC框架详解,以及与SOA、SOAP、REST的区别

    什么是RPCRPC(RemoteProcedureCallProtocol)——远程过程调用协议,它是一种通过网络从远程计算机程序上请求服务,而不需要了解底层网络技术的协议。简言之,RPC使得程序能够像访问本地系统资源一样,去访问远端系统资源。比较关键的一些方面包括:...

    构建SatelliteRpc:基于Kestrel的RPC框架(整体设计篇)

    背景之前在.NET性能优化群内交流时,我们发现很多朋友对于高性能网络框架有需求,需要创建自己的消息服务器、游戏服务器或者物联网网关。但是大多数小伙伴只知道DotNetty,虽然DotNetty是一个非常优秀的网络框架,广泛应用于各种网络服务器中,不过因为各种原因它已经不再有新的特性支持和更新...

    彻底玩透Netty,高并发,高性能RPC 框架!一份文档深入浅出

    Netty作为当前流行的NIO框架,在游戏、大数据通讯,云计算、物联网等领域都有广泛的应用,大家熟知的Dubbo,底层用的就是Netty。尤其在高并发、高性能RPC方面,Netty更是必不可少。前言:java1.4起,jdk支持了NIO(NEWIO),因NIO(osnonblo...

    Java中几种常用的RPC框架介绍(java中rpc框架有哪些)

    RPC是远程过程调用的简称,广泛应用在大规模分布式应用中,作用是有助于系统的垂直拆分,使系统更易拓展。Java中的RPC框架比较多,各有特色,广泛使用的有RMI、Hessian、Dubbo等。RPC还有一个特点就是能够跨语言,本文只以JAVA语言里的RPC为例。对于RPC有一个逻辑关系图,以RMI为...

    RPC的原理以及主要框架(rpc原理详解)

    三.RPC的原理Nelson的论文中指出实现RPC的程序包括5个部分:1.User2.User-stub3.RPCRuntime4.Server-stub5.Server这5个部分的关系如下图所示这里user就是client端,当user想发起一个远程调用时,它实...

    Go 每日一库之 twirp:又一个 RPC 框架

    简介twirp是一个基于GoogleProtobuf的RPC框架。twirp通过在.proto文件中定义服务,然后自动生产服务器和客户端的代码。让我们可以将更多的精力放在业务逻辑上。咦?这不就是gRPC吗?不同的是,gRPC自己实现了一套HTTP服务器和网络传输层,twirp使...

    一个简易的RPC服务框架(一个简易的rpc服务框架是什么)

    Dubbo是一个优秀的分布式RPC服务框架,但是直接看Dubbo的源码会发现太复杂,不好入手。所以我开发了一个类似的简易RPC框架。原理是相通的。很适合用来理解RPC框架。RPC框架解决的是微服务架构下远程服务调用的问题。所以最核心的组件必然是服务的注册中心。这个注册中心运行服务提供方将服务注册上来...

    C#整合性、超轻量级的分布式RPC通信框架,附源码及开发文档

    框架介绍名称地址描述GiteeGithubRRQMSocket是一个整合性的、超轻量级的网络通信框架。包含了TCP、UDP、Ssl、Channel、Protocol、Token、租户模式等一系列的通信模块。其扩展组件包含:WebSocket、大文件传输、RPC、WebApi、XmlRpc、JsonR...

    由浅入深让你搞透RPC,不要让框架遮住你的眼

    HTTP经常接触,大家也不陌生,这是一个超文本传输协议,能够在网络直接传输数据。目前微服务项目很火,微服务之间基本都是使用HTTP传输,例如Feign,OkHttp,RestTemlpate等等。但是分布式这个话题目前还不过时,今天在这里说下分布式的基石:RPC(RemoteProcedureC...